Cutree heat map 2 r download

Heat maps are a very useful graphical tool to better understand or present data stored in matrix in more accessible form. The default lightbluedarkblue scale is acceptable, but we could probably change the color scale to make the performance differences more. The problem is that you pass the condition as a string and not as a real condition, so r cant evaluate it when you want it to. I clustered my hclust tree into several groups with cutree. The clustering algorithm groups related rows andor columns together by similarity. To additionally see how to extract clusters of genes from the heatmap dendrogram, zoom down to this later. Though it seems this is not one of those times rsitesearchheatmap. In this post, i will go over this powerful data visualization. Enrichedheatmap package uses complexheatmap as base to make heatmaps which visualize the enrichment of genomic signals to specific target regions. Sean davis paul, you can certainly get a heatmap of a subset of your data by simply subsetting. Documentation reproduced from package pheatmap, version 1. How to get the order of clustered genes of heatmap.

The heat map appears as a mass of colors chosen from a color scheme with gradients from one color to the other. How to split the heatmap based on dendextendcuttree. This is a continuation of my previous article, where i gave a basic overview of how to construct heatmaps in r. This book is the complete reference to complexheatmap pacakge. Traditionally, heat maps have been used to indicate the level of activity in different systems.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. Typically, reordering of the rows and columns according to some set of values row or column means within the restrictions imposed by the dendrogram is carried out. A heat map is a great way to compare categories using color and size. For this data, it would make sense to use the indiana economic growth regions. I know i can do this if i subset the matrix and plot the. The heatmap3 package is developed based on the heatmap function in r. I tend to have stuff saved accidentally in my r sessions that i no longer need, so my first step of every large script is removing anything that is currently in the work. Methylation profiles can be download from geo database.

I am making a heat map i have used r to do so but i am new to r so i want to. Enhanced heatmap representation with dendrogram and partition. Package gplots february 25, 2020 title various r programming tools for plotting data description various r programming tools for plotting data, including. Internally pheatmap uses now gtable package and returns the gtable object that gives more flexibility in editing the figure or combining it with other plots. In heat map, you can quickly see a wide array of information. I am using dendextend to cut my hierarchical clustering dendrograms and want to split the heatmap accordingly. Sometimes you can even get their without bothering with a mouse. The choroplethr map uses ggplot2, so we can customize this map just like any other ggplot2 graph. A heatmap or heat map is another way to visualize hierarchical clustering. First hierarchical clustering is done of both the rows and the columns of the data matrix.

I am very positive that you will agree with my choice after reading this post. Complexheatmap can be used as a base package to build other packages which focus on specific applications. A heatmap shows the distribution of a variable across the som. I have read some materials but still feel confused. A heat map is a false color image basically imagetx with a dendrogram added to the left side andor to the top. We can form two clusters of genes by cutting the tree with the cutree. The tree heat map component in cafe moba now has gradient support and customizable colors. However, shortly afterwards i discovered pheatmap and i have been mainly using it for all my heatmaps except when i need to interact with the heatmap.

Here, i will show you how to use r packages to build a heatmap on top of the map of chicago to see which areas have the most amount of crime. Download heatmap adaptive basic version heatmapadaptive. We will require two packages for the mapping, namely maps, and ggmap. Lets do this in detail, for example the distance between control. This compacts the file and makes the importation process into r easier. Chart types series, by carly capitula interworkdslinks give you information about heat map and tree map heat map. This means we take the row 2 values from row 1 values, squaring the results and summing them all to a single value and taking the square root to find the linear distance between these rows, which is 6. Enhanced heatmap representation with dendrograms and partition given the elbow criterion or a desired number of clusters. In following example, the big heatmap visualizes relative expression for genes. This is a readonly mirror of the cran r package repository. In a heat map, one measure can be assigned to the color and another measure can be assigned to the size. If you have a group of genes obtained from cutree, simply do a heatmap on that set of genes. Heatmap adaptive free download basic version heatmap theme. For example, a load test result can represent requests to different parts of the application as a heat map.

Making a heatmap in r with the pheatmap package dave tangs. Complex heatmaps are efficient to visualize associations between different sources of data sets and reveal potential patterns. Pheatmap draws pretty heatmaps towards data science. These shorts blog posts from the tableau essentials. Making a heatmap in r with the pheatmap package dave. Subsetting rows by passing an argument to a function.

How to get the subclusters from the object of hclust. Selforganising maps for customer segmentation using r shane. If you obtain a set of genes, say a, and want to do a heatmap on that subset, simply do heatmapas. This heatmap provides a number of extensions to the standard r heatmap function. Its also called a false colored image, where data values are transformed to color scale. Then i discovered the superheat package, which attracted me because of the side plots. This post has been updated for changes in the kohonen api and r 3. Here the complexheatmap r package provides a highly flexible way to arrange multiple heatmaps and supports various annotation graphics. But the order of subclusters i got from cutree is not the same as the order visualized on the map. Heat maps allow us to simultaneously visualize clusters of samples and features. A heat map is a false color image basically \ code \ link imagetx with a dendrogram added to the left side.

694 1400 879 590 1239 1324 131 368 295 767 950 53 950 984 1133 12 859 1208 31 1152 352 96 693 224 403 282 230 608 245 7 144 445 306 991 1489